Vikings Affiliate Scholarship

 

Supporting the next generation of champions 

Our Vikings Affiliate Scholarship program celebrates the passion for sport that thrives across Tuggeranong, while supporting academic achievement. By assisting young athletes connected to our affiliated clubs and local schools, we nurture both their sporting ambitions and their educational journey. 

Each scholarship provides $1,000 in support for one year, with recipients encouraged to reapply annually as they continue to grow, achieve, and inspire their community through sport.
